💬What is Online Cats Multiplayer Park?

You spawn as a cat. Not a chosen class, not a loadout screen—just a cat, plopped into a park full of other cats who are also real people. That's the whole pitch for Online Cats Multiplayer Park, and honestly, it works better than it has any right to. The park is small but cozy: grass, trees, benches, maybe a fountain or two. You click or tap to move your feline around, and every other cat you see is someone else doing the same thing from their own screen. What surprised me was how quickly I got attached to my little avatar. No customization at first, but you'll find little spots to sit, maybe a ball to bat around, and other cats who might just stop and stare at you. I spent ten minutes following a tabby around a hedge because I wanted to see if it would react. It did—it turned and ran the other way, and I felt a genuine pang of rejection. That's the game in a nutshell: tiny moments of weird, low-stakes social interaction. There's no objective, no timer, no scoreboard. You just exist as a cat in a park with strangers. Some players will chase you, some will nap on benches, some will just wander in circles. The magic is that it's all real. If you've ever played any of those "animal hangout" games, you'll know the vibe. If not, imagine a chat room where everyone communicates by walking in circles and occasionally jumping on each other's heads. It's absurd, and I mean that as a compliment.

👥How to Play Online Cats Multiplayer Park

Mouse click or tap to play

Game Tips

Click or tap to walk; your cat follows wherever you click, so click ahead to keep moving smoothly. Don't expect voice or text chat—communication is all body language. Bumping into another cat repeatedly usually means "follow me". Find the benches and high spots; cats love to pile up on them. If you sit on a bench, other players will often join you. No fall damage and no enemies, so feel free to explore every corner of the park. If another cat runs from you, it's not personal. Some players just want to be left alone. Lag can make other cats stutter, but they'll still see you. Don't worry if movements look delayed.

🔧FAQ

Q: Is Online Cats Multiplayer Park free to play? A: Yes, it's completely free in your browser. No payment or account needed to join the park. Q: Do I need to download anything to play? A: No downloads. It runs as an HTML5 game, so just open the page and click to start. Q: Can I play Online Cats Multiplayer Park on my phone? A: Yes, the touch controls work on mobile browsers. Tap anywhere to move your cat. Q: How do I interact with other players? A: You don't have chat or emotes—just walk near them, bump, or sit together. Body language is the interaction. Q: Why does everyone look the same? A: The game doesn't offer customization yet. Every player controls a similar cat, so you recognize others by their movement. Q: Is there a goal or a way to win? A: No win condition. It's a social sandbox—relax, explore, and see what other cats are up to.
